Pulimedu
Pulimedu is a village located in Vellore taluka of Vellore district in Tamil Nadu, India. Vellore is the district & sub-district headquarter of Pulimedu village. As per 2009 stats, Pulimedu village is also a gram panchayat.

About Pulimedu
According to Census 2011, the location code or village code of Pulimedu is 630821. The village spans a total geographical area of 478.9 hectares, and the pincode of the locality is 632105. Thorapadi is nearest town to Pulimedu village for all major economic activities, which is approximately 10km away.
When it comes to local governance, Pulimedu village is administered by a Sarpanch, the elected head of the village, in accordance with the Constitution of India and the Panchayati Raj Act. The village falls under the Anaikattu Vidhan Sabha constituency for state-level representation and the Vellore Lok Sabha constituency for national parliamentary elections. Population of Pulimedu
According to the 2011 Census, Pulimedu has a total population of about 3,187, with approximately 1,626 males and 1,561 females. The sex ratio is around 960 females per 1,000 males. Children aged 0 to 6 years make up about 309 of the population, showing the young generation present in the village. There are about 538 members of the Scheduled Castes (SC), an important community in the village. Information about the Scheduled Tribes (ST) population is not available. The overall literacy rate is approximately 67.65%, with male literacy at about 76.01% and female literacy near 58.94%. There are around 816 households in the village. Connectivity of Pulimedu
Connectivity plays a major role in improving access, opportunities, and overall development of villages like Pulimedu. As per the 2011 stats, Pulimedu had access to public bus service, private bus service and railway station.
Connectivity Type | Status (in year 2011) |
---|---|
Public Bus Service | Available within village |
Private Bus Service | Available within 1 km distance |
Railway Station | Available within 15 km distance |
